There are dozens of Bible verses that deal with the topic of hate. In general, the message is clear: hate is wrong. While there may be specific instances where hatred is warranted, such as hating sin or evil, in general Christians are called to love their enemies and pray for those who persecute them.

One of the most famous Bible verses about hate is from Jesus’ Sermon on the Mount. “You have heard that it was said, ‘Love your neighbor and hate your enemy.’ But I tell you, love your enemies and pray for those who persecute you” (Matthew 5:43-44).

This verse sums up the Christian view on hatred quite well. We are called to love our neighbors, even if they are not our friends. And we are called to pray for those who hurt us, even if we don’t like them.
